Practical Seller Notes Before You List

Before hitting “publish” on any platform, I run a few real-world tests. Here’s my checklist for the I May Be Small but I’m the Boss SVG.

  1. Mockup Test: Apply the design to at least three different product mockups (t-shirt, mug, digital wall art preview).
  2. Thumbnail Preview: Scale down your best mockup to the size of an Etsy search thumbnail. Does the phrase still grab attention?
  3. Background Check: View it on both pure white and a dark background to ensure legibility.
  4. Print Color Test: If using for sublimation, preview how the colors might translate.
  5. File Integrity: Verify the PNG transparency is clean and the SVG opens without errors in design software or cutting machine apps.
  6. Font Pairing: If you’re adding supplemental text in a template, consider pairing this bold statement with a simple sans-serif or a playful script font for balance.
  7. Commercial License: The most critical step. Confirm the asset’s license permits use for the sellable products you intend to create. Never assume.
  8. Customer File Organization: If selling the digital file itself, ensure your download includes well-named, organized folders for SVG, PNG, etc., to provide a professional experience.
